Output 1f6d89d6c774034db71a741f6a49a6e2458eff6cce913eb03c12c41ac6222d3f:5

value
649887
script pubkey
OP_HASH160 OP_PUSHBYTES_20 26db3b851ad482491244ccabbf5742e21c26b9df OP_EQUAL
address
35EUENfs1ZzNnzS3QQdvCyDt1Ap8gFemdA
transaction
1f6d89d6c774034db71a741f6a49a6e2458eff6cce913eb03c12c41ac6222d3f
confirmations
263420
spent
true